Computer Glitch Causes Caltrain Delays of Up to 30 Minutes
Though the problem has been fixed, spokespersons say all trains are behind schedule.

Caltrain is reporting delays this morning caused by computer problems at the transit agency's dispatch center.
The computer problems have been fixed, but as of 8 a.m. all trains were still behind schedule by 15 to 30 minutes, Caltrain spokeswoman Christine Dunn said.
In order to get trains back on schedule, Caltrain has canceled northbound train No. 225. Those passengers will be picked up by another train, which will make all stops.
